The Expression Of CD24 And CD166/ALCAM In Colorectal Carcinoma And Its Relationship With Angiogenesis And Cell Proliferation

Objective: To investigate the expressions and clinical significance of CD24 andALCAM in colorectal carcinoma, explore the role of CD24 and ALCAM inangiogenesis and cell proliferation.Methods: The expression of CD24 and ALCAM in 66 specimens of colorectalcarcinoma and normal intestine tissue specimen were measured using flow cytometrytechnique (FCM) and immunohistochemistry. The expression of protein wasexpressed by percentage of positive cell(PPC)and mean fluorescence index(MFI).Theexpression of CD34 and PCNA of colorectal carcinoma were detected byimmunohistochemistry. Microvessel density(MVD) were figured out according to theexpression of CD34.The proliferation index of carcinoma cells in colorectalcarcinoma tissue were figured out according to the expression of PCNA.Results(一): Role of CD24 in tumor progression and meatastasis1.The results of direct immunofluorescence flow cytometry1.1 The percentage of positive cells of colorectal carcinoma tissue wassignificantly higher than that of normal intestine tissue [90.40%(75.10%~96.35%)VS 36.15% (32.00%~53.28%), X~2=6.877, P<0.001]. The MFI of colorectalcarcinoma tissue was significantly higher than that of normal intestine tissue [18.10(11.45~25.43) VS 8.41 (5.59~10.33), X~2=6.934, P<0.001]1.2 The MFI significantly correlated to higher tumor stage(Dukes andpTNM),nodal metastasis and infiltrating type. The percentage of positive cells significantly correlated to higher tumor stage(Dukes and pTNM),nodalmetastasis,highe tumor grade and infiltrating type.1.3 The expression of PCNA had positive correlation with CD24 expression inCD24-positive case(P<0.05)1.4 The percentage of positive ceils of colorectal carcinoma tissue correlated withMVD(r=0.243, P=0.050).But The MFI of colorectal carcinoma tissue did notcorrelated with MVD(r=0.115, P=0.358).2. The result of immunohistochemistry2.1 Normal colon mucosa was virtually CD24 negative.Over 75% of tumor cellshave, 44% of tumors were middle positive and 26% were strong positive.2.2 The CD24 staining significantly correlated to higher tumor stage(Dukes andpTNM),nodal metastasis and invasive depath.2.3 The expression of PCNA had positive correlation with CD24 expression inCD24-positive case(P<0.05).2.4 The expression of CD24 had correlation with MVD (r=0.228, P=0.019).(二): Role of ALCAM in tumor progression and meatastasis1. The results of direct immunofluorescence flow cytometry1.1 The percentage of positive cells of colorectal carcinoma tissue wassignificantly higher than that of normal intestine tissue (48.20±20.68 VS 10.58±2.03,P<0.001). The MFI of colorectal carcinoma tissue was significantly higher than thatof normal intestine tissue(10.5±4.47 VS 4.56±2.10,P<0.001).1.2 The MFI and The percentage of positive cells of colorectal carcinoma tissuesignificantly correlated to higher tumor stage(Dukes and pTNM) and nodalmetastasis.1.3 The expression of PCNA had positive correlation with ALCAM expression inALCAM-positive case(P<0.05).1.4 The MFI of colorectal carcinoma tissue correlated with MVD(r=0.267, P<0.05). But the percentage of positive cells of colorectal carcinoma tissue did notcorrelated with MVD(r=0.234, P=0.059). 2. The result of immunohistochemistry2.1 ALCAM shows cytoplasmic and membranous staining, Normal colon mucosawas virtually ALCAM negative. 68% of tumor positive and 32% were negative.2.2 The ALCAM staining significantly correlated to pTNM,nodal metastasis andinvasive depath.2.3 The expression of PCNA had positive correlation with ALCAM expression inALCAM-positive case(P<0.05).2.4 The ALCAM expression did not correlate with MVD.(三). The correlation of CD24 and ALCAM1. The results of direct immunofluorescence flow cytometryThe percentage of positive cells of CD24 and ALCAM in colorectal carcinomatissue had correlation (r=0.462, P<0.001)The MFI of CD24 and ALCAM incolorectal carcinoma tissue had correlation (r=0.411, P=0.001).2. The result of immunohistochemistryThe expression of CD24 and ALCAM in colorectal carcinoma tissue hadcorrelation(r=0.306, P<0.05)Conclusion:1. The up-regulation of ALCAM expression is related with angiogenesis and cellproliferation in colorectal adenocarcinoma. ALCAM might play an importantrole in the carcinogenesis and development of colorectal adenocarcinoma.2. The up-regulation of CD24 expression is related with angiogenesis and cellproliferation in colorectal adenocarcinoma. CD24 might play an important role inthe carcinogenesis and development of colorectal adenocarcinoma.3. The expression of CD24 and ALCAM in colorectal carcinoma tissue hadcorrelation.
